Znalazłem takie ładne wyjaśnienie:
100Hz processing, disregarding any extra processing that normally comes
with it for now, basically stores each interlaced frame in memory and
displays it again, in the gap between this frame originally showing, and
the next interlaced frame.
So the number of frames per second is doubled from the normal 50Hz to
100Hz and the sometimes annoying flicker associated with TV screens is
eliminated.
